38-year Old Man Recovered Dead from Well

Date: 2024-08-05

According to a news report from Daily Post, a 38-year-old man, yet to be identified, was found dead in a domestic well in Ilorin by the Kwara State Fire Service on Sunday.

The incident occurred around 08:23 hours at Aliara Street, Manjasurawa area of Ilorin metropolis, as stated by the spokesman of the state fire service, Hassan Adekunle.”

He said “An unidentified man, estimated to be about 38 years old, was found drowned in a domestic well.

“The firemen promptly commenced their rescue operation and recovered the man dead. His body was handed over to DCO Olatunji of the Nigeria Police Force, Ganmo Division.”

“An investigation is ongoing to ascertain the cause of the incident,” he added.
